Birth Certificates in Bala Cynwyd

Bala Cynwyd families obtain birth certificates through the Montgomery County Clerk of Courts office located at 2 East Airy Street in Norristown. Children born at prestigious area hospitals such as Lankenau Medical Center, Bryn Mawr Hospital, Pennsylvania Hospital, or other Philadelphia-area medical facilities can secure certified copies through Montgomery County’s centralized system. Pennsylvania typically charges $20 for initial certified copies, with processing available for both walk-in and mail-in requests. Given Bala Cynwyd’s proximity to major medical centers and its affluent demographics, the clerk’s office frequently processes requests for documents needed for private school applications, international travel, and college admissions throughout the region.

Marriage Licenses in Bala Cynwyd

Couples planning elegant ceremonies at venues like the Merion Cricket Club, Philadelphia Country Club, or historic Main Line estates obtain marriage licenses through Montgomery County’s Norristown office. Pennsylvania requires a three-day waiting period between license application and ceremony, though waivers are available under certain circumstances. The county serves couples from throughout Lower Merion Township, including those planning ceremonies at local synagogues, churches, or exclusive private venues characteristic of this sophisticated Main Line community.

How to Order in Bala Cynwyd

Montgomery County Clerk of Courts operates from 2 East Airy Street in Norristown, approximately 20 minutes from Bala Cynwyd via local roads or SEPTA Regional Rail. The office maintains standard weekday business hours, with paid parking available in downtown Norristown lots and street meters. Given the suburban location of most Montgomery County residents, the office accepts multiple payment methods including cash, checks, and credit cards. From Bala Cynwyd, take City Avenue to Route 23 west, or utilize SEPTA’s Norristown Transportation Center for convenient public transit access to the courthouse area.

Can I take SEPTA from Bala Cynwyd to get vital records in Norristown?

Yes, SEPTA Regional Rail provides service from nearby stations like Cynwyd or Bala to the Norristown Transportation Center, which is within walking distance of the Montgomery County Clerk of Courts office at 2 East Airy Street.

Where can I park near the Montgomery County courthouse?

Downtown Norristown offers several municipal parking lots within two blocks of the courthouse at 2 East Airy Street. Metered street parking is also available along Airy Street and nearby downtown streets.

What’s the fastest way to get birth certificates for Main Line residents?

Walk-in service at the Montgomery County Clerk of Courts typically provides same-day processing for birth certificates. The drive from Bala Cynwyd to Norristown usually takes 20-25 minutes via local roads.

Can I get certificates for births at Lankenau Medical Center?

Yes, births occurring at Lankenau Medical Center, Bryn Mawr Hospital, and other area hospitals are recorded with Pennsylvania’s vital statistics system and can be certified through the Montgomery County office in Norristown.

Do I need an appointment at the Montgomery County clerk office?

Appointments are not required for vital records services. The office accepts walk-in requests during business hours, though calling ahead during busy periods may help reduce wait times.

Are marriage records from other Montgomery County townships available?

Yes, the Montgomery County Clerk maintains marriage records for all municipalities within the county, including Lower Merion Township, Ardmore, Haverford, and other Main Line communities.

What if I need certificates for private school applications?

The Montgomery County office can provide certified birth certificates commonly required for private school admissions throughout the Philadelphia area. Same-day service is typically available for urgent application deadlines.

Can I order Montgomery County vital records online?

Some Pennsylvania vital records may be available through online systems, though certified copies for legal purposes typically require in-person visits or mail-in requests to the Norristown office.

What payment methods are accepted in Montgomery County?

The Montgomery County Clerk of Courts accepts cash, personal checks, money orders, and major credit cards for vital record fees and processing charges.

How do I get to the courthouse from the Main Line?

From Bala Cynwyd and other Main Line communities, take City Avenue (Route 1) west to Route 23, then follow signs to downtown Norristown. The courthouse is located at 2 East Airy Street.
